What's Included in Every Brandenburg Site Prep Job
- Clearing and grubbing
- Topsoil strip and stockpile
- Cut/fill to engineered subgrade
- Compaction in lifts with density testing if specified
- Storm and silt fence install
- Driveway base for construction access
- Utility trenching and stub-outs
Brandenburg Local Knowledge
Soil & Bedrock
Meade County runs from Ohio River alluvium at the bottoms to limestone and shale on the Muldraugh escarpment. River-adjacent property needs footing depth and floodplain awareness; the upland lots hit rock early and drain fast once you are past the clay cap.
Permits & Inspections
Meade County Planning & Zoning permits work in unincorporated areas and the City of Brandenburg handles work inside city limits. US-60 and KY-1638 entrances require a Kentucky Transportation Cabinet permit, and riverfront work may involve floodplain review.

Pricing in Brandenburg
A typical residential building-pad prep on a quarter-acre lot runs $6,000–$15,000 depending on tree cover, cut/fill volume, and utility scope. Tear-down sites with old foundation removal add $3,000–$8,000. Multi-lot subdivision pricing is by the lot — call for a quote.
